Adyen · Schema

ThreeDSRequestorAuthenticationInfo

ThreeDSRequestorAuthenticationInfo schema from Adyen API

PaymentsFinancial ServicesFintech

Properties

Name Type Description
threeDSReqAuthData string Data that documents and supports a specific authentication process. Maximum length: 2048 bytes.
threeDSReqAuthMethod string Mechanism used by the Cardholder to authenticate to the 3DS Requestor. Allowed values: * **01** — No 3DS Requestor authentication occurred (for example, cardholder “logged in” as guest). * **02** — Lo
threeDSReqAuthTimestamp string Date and time in UTC of the cardholder authentication. Format: YYYYMMDDHHMM
View JSON Schema on GitHub

JSON Schema

checkout-three-ds-requestor-authentication-info-schema.json Raw ↑
{
  "$schema": "https://json-schema.org/draft/2020-12/schema",
  "$id": "https://raw.githubusercontent.com/api-evangelist/adyen/refs/heads/main/json-schema/checkout-three-ds-requestor-authentication-info-schema.json",
  "title": "ThreeDSRequestorAuthenticationInfo",
  "description": "ThreeDSRequestorAuthenticationInfo schema from Adyen API",
  "type": "object",
  "properties": {
    "threeDSReqAuthData": {
      "description": "Data that documents and supports a specific authentication process. Maximum length: 2048 bytes.",
      "type": "string"
    },
    "threeDSReqAuthMethod": {
      "description": "Mechanism used by the Cardholder to authenticate to the 3DS Requestor. Allowed values:\n* **01** \u2014 No 3DS Requestor authentication occurred (for example, cardholder \u201clogged in\u201d as guest).\n* **02** \u2014 Login to the cardholder account at the 3DS Requestor system using 3DS Requestor\u2019s own credentials.\n* **03** \u2014 Login to the cardholder account at the 3DS Requestor system using federated ID.\n* **04** \u2014 Login to the cardholder account at the 3DS Requestor system using issuer credentials.\n* **05** \u2014 Login to the cardholder account at the 3DS Requestor system using third-party authentication.\n* **06** \u2014 Login to the cardholder account at the 3DS Requestor system using FIDO Authenticator.",
      "enum": [
        "01",
        "02",
        "03",
        "04",
        "05",
        "06"
      ],
      "maxLength": 2,
      "minLength": 2,
      "type": "string"
    },
    "threeDSReqAuthTimestamp": {
      "description": "Date and time in UTC of the cardholder authentication. Format: YYYYMMDDHHMM",
      "maxLength": 12,
      "minLength": 12,
      "type": "string"
    }
  }
}